Once you managed to [get photoelastic images](https://git-xen.lmgc.univ-montp2.fr/PhotoElasticity/Main/wikis/method-image) of your sample you can either be happy about such a nice picture or you may want to go a bit further and get something more quantitative. In this section we will present the different analysis you can carry out and what you could expect to measure. What you can get highly depends on the accuracy of your pictures, the sensitivity of sample and the behavior of its constitutive material. For different situations we tell you the best you can get and how you should proceed.
